What Does “EYP” Mean in Text?

EYP commonly stands for “Enjoy Your Picture” in texting and social media. It’s a casual, friendly phrase people use when sending or sharing photos. When someone types “EYP” after sending you a snap, they’re telling you to appreciate the picture they’ve shared. 

For example: “Just sent you my new selfie! EYP 😎” The term has become popular because it adds a personal touch to photo-sharing conversations.

Different Interpretations of EYP

EYP isn’t just one thing—it has multiple meanings depending on context. In casual chats, it means “Enjoy Your Picture” when sharing memes or selfies. In gaming communities, EYP stands for “Earn Your Points,” encouraging fair play.

Business settings use EYP for “Early Year Program,” like internships at major companies. Academic contexts refer to the “European Youth Parliament,” a youth leadership organization. The key is understanding which meaning fits the conversation you’re having.

The Origin of “EYP”

The slang term “EYP” gained popularity around 2022 on platforms like Snapchat and Instagram. It started as a quick abbreviation among young users sharing photos and selfies. Over time, the meaning evolved and spread to other contexts and platforms. 

Today, EYP is recognized globally as part of the modern texting language used by Gen Z and millennials. Its versatility makes it easy to use in casual, social, and even semi-professional settings.

4. EYP in Professional or Academic Settings

Outside casual slang, EYP refers to “Early Year Programs” in business or the “European Youth Parliament” in education. These are legitimate organizations and programs. This shows how one acronym can bridge informal and formal communication. Always clarify the meaning in professional emails to avoid confusion.
